What Makes the Honeywell 16HM4 Different?

The Honeywell 16HM4 industrial sealed switch is identified as an SPDT miniature switch with a stainless steel enclosure and wire lead termination. Product references describe this model with three 457 mm, or 18 inch, lead wires, with the leads exiting opposite the actuator. A terminal guard is also associated with the 16HM4 configuration, which can support durability and installation confidence in demanding assemblies.

Technical Highlights of the Honeywell 16HM4 Sealed Switch

The Honeywell 16HM4 switch is aligned with the HM Series platform, which uses hermetic sealing to protect the internal switching chamber. This design approach helps maintain stable switching performance in the presence of dust, water, particulates, and corrosive gases. The 16HM4 product references also indicate SPDT circuitry and a rating of 3 A at 28 Vdc, together with a temperature range from -65°C to 260°C. Under non-flexing wire lead conditions, lower-temperature capability can extend even further.

These details make the Honeywell 16HM4 industrial switch useful in systems where electrical performance alone is not enough. Mechanical packaging, lead orientation, and environmental sealing all influence whether a switch will remain reliable over time. That is why Honeywell 16HM4 searches are usually driven by engineering requirements, not casual component browsing.

Where the Honeywell 16HM4 Sealed Switch Is Commonly Used

The Honeywell 16HM4 can be relevant in aerospace support hardware, industrial equipment, test systems, and compact machinery that requires repeatable switching in difficult environments. Because the switch combines hermetic sealing with a miniature footprint, it is a practical choice for tightly packaged systems that still need robust environmental performance.

FAQ About the Honeywell 16HM4 Sealed Switch

What type of switch is the Honeywell 16HM4?

The Honeywell 16HM4 is an SPDT miniature sealed switch in the HM Series. It is designed for applications that require compact size and strong environmental protection.

How are the leads configured on the Honeywell 16HM4?

Technical references describe the Honeywell 16HM4 with three 18-inch wire leads, and those leads exit opposite the actuator. This can be important for cable routing and installation planning.

Does the Honeywell 16HM4 support harsh temperatures?

Yes. The listed operating range reaches from -65°C to 260°C, which makes the switch suitable for demanding thermal environments compared with many standard industrial switch products.

Why is hermetic sealing useful in the Honeywell 16HM4?

Hermetic sealing helps protect the contacts from contaminants and corrosive conditions. In many industrial and aerospace-adjacent applications, this improves long-term reliability and performance consistency.

Why do buyers search for Honeywell 16HM4 sealed switch details instead of just HM Series information?

Because exact details such as contact form, wire lead length, terminal guard presence, and lead exit direction matter during specification and replacement. The product code defines those practical differences.
